The EVAL-M3-TS6-665PN is a complete evaluation board with PFC integration, IKB20N65EH5 discrete IGBT, and IRS2890DS/IRS44273L Gate driver ICs for motor drive applications. It offers a ready-to-use three-phase inverter power stage with 600 V blocking voltage and up to 500 W. When combined with iMOTION™ MADK control boards like EVAL-M3-102T, it enables motor operation within one hour.

Features

  • Input voltage 160~265 VAC
  • Maximum 270 W (with heatsink) motor power output
  • Power Factor Correction
  • On board EMI filter
  • Current sensing with single shunt
  • Auxiliary power supply 15 V, 3.3 V
  • Overcurrent protection
  • Sensing of DC-link voltage
  • Thermistor output
  • PCB is 100 mm × 110 mm
  • Two layers with 35 μm copper each
  • RoHS compliant
